Medium wavelength infrared (MWIR) detectors in the 3-5 μm band are demonstrated using bound to continuum state intersubband absorption in lattice-matched InGaAs/InAlAs multiquantum well (MQW) structures. Photodetectors with responsivity peaked at 4 μm wavelength showed low dark current giving a background-limited detectivity D*BLBL =2.3×1010 cm(Hz)1/2 /W at temperatures up to 120 K.
